According to OSHA enforcement records, Minute-Man Anchors in East Flat Rock, North Carolina has 110 workplace safety violations across 19 inspections, with 58 classified as serious and $61,000 in total penalties. Safety grade: F (significantly elevated violations). OSHA records span 1984 to 2008.

Minute-Man Anchors, located in East Flat Rock, North Carolina, was last inspected by OSHA in 2008. While this employer's safety record is based on historical data that may not reflect current workplace conditions, the OSHA enforcement history remains part of the public record. Of the 110 violations on file, 58 were classified as serious — meaning OSHA determined they could cause death or serious physical harm to workers. Total penalties assessed were $61,000.

OSHA's enforcement records are maintained by the U.S. Department of Labor and cover workplace inspections dating back to the 1970s. An employer's safety grade is calculated using a weighted formula that accounts for the severity of violations — willful violations carry the highest weight (5x), followed by repeat (4x), serious (3x), and other (1x) violations per inspection. OSHA initially proposed $76,955 in penalties for Minute-Man Anchors, later reduced to $61,000 — a 21% reduction through informal settlement or contest. Learn how OSHA penalties work.
